Detailed Explanation of “اللهم اجعلنا من الذين يجعلون عبادتك أولى أولوياتهم” (O Allah, Make Us Among Those Who Make Your Worship Their Top Priority):
1. Literal Meaning:
The phrase is a supplication asking Allah to include the supplicant among those who prioritize His worship above all else.
2. Key Components:
“اللهم” (O Allah): A direct invocation to Allah, expressing humility and devotion.
“اجعلنا” (Make us): A plea for divine assistance in achieving a lofty spiritual state.
“من الذين” (Among those who): A request to be counted within a righteous group.
“يجعلون عبادتك أولى أولوياتهم” (Make Your worship their top priority): Emphasizes placing worship (prayer, obedience, remembrance) above worldly concerns.
3. Spiritual Significance:
Prioritizing Worship: True success lies in making Allah the center of one’s life, ensuring acts of devotion (e.g., Salah, Dhikr, Quran) take precedence over worldly distractions.
Heart Purification: Worship cleanses the heart from materialism and aligns intentions with divine pleasure.
Following the Prophetic Example: The Prophet (ﷺ) and his companions lived this principle, showing that worship fuels righteousness in all aspects of life.
4. Practical Implications:
Time Management: Scheduling daily acts of worship before other tasks.
Intentions (Niyyah): Infusing mundane activities with worshipful intentions (e.g., working to provide halal sustenance).
Avoiding Neglect: Guarding against laziness in Salah, Quran, or supplications despite worldly pressures.
5. Outcome of the Dua:
Divine Assistance: Allah aids those who sincerely seek Him, elevating their rank spiritually and morally.
Barakah (Blessings): Life becomes meaningful and productive when centered around Allah’s remembrance.
Protection from Misguidance: Prioritizing worship shields one from sin and misaligned priorities.
6. Connection to Quran & Sunnah:
Quranic Basis: “I did not create jinn and humans except to worship Me” (51:56). Worship is life’s core purpose.
Hadith Support: The Prophet (ﷺ) said, “The most beloved deeds to Allah are the consistent ones, even if small” (Bukhari). Consistency in worship reflects true priority.
Conclusion:
This dua is a transformative request to live a Allah-centric life, where worship governs actions, elevates the soul, and secures divine pleasure in this life and the Hereafter.
When to Use:
The phrase *”اللهم اجعلنا من الذين يجعلون عبادتك أولى أولوياتهم”* (translated as *”O Allah, make us among those who make Your worship their foremost priority”*) is a supplication (dua) used by Muslims seeking Allah’s help in prioritizing worship and devotion above all worldly matters.
**Situations for Use:**
1. **Daily Prayers (Salah):** Recited during personal supplications, especially after obligatory prayers, to seek sincerity in worship.
2. **Spiritual Reflection:** Used in moments of self-assessment, asking Allah to strengthen one’s commitment to faith.
3. **Ramadan & Laylatul Qadr:** Frequently recited during nights of heightened worship to seek increased devotion.
4. **Repentance (Tawbah):** Said when seeking Allah’s guidance to refocus on religious duties after negligence.
5. **Morning/Evening Adhkar:** Included in daily remembrance (dhikr) routines to reinforce worship as a life priority.
6. **Islamic Gatherings:** Shared in study circles or sermons to encourage communal focus on worship.
7. **Personal Struggles:** Invoked when facing distractions (wealth, career, desires) to realign priorities with faith.
**Purpose:**
– To seek Allah’s assistance in maintaining consistent, sincere worship.
– To express humility and dependence on Allah for spiritual discipline.
– To internalize worship as the core of one’s life, above material pursuits.
This dua reflects a believer’s desire for Allah-centered living, echoing Quranic and Prophetic teachings on devotion (e.g., Quran 51:56, *”I did not create jinn and humans except to worship Me”*).
